1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is momentum?
Back
Momentum is the product of an object's mass and its velocity, representing the quantity of motion an object has.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How is momentum calculated?
Back
Momentum (p) is calculated using the formula: p = mass (m) × velocity (v).
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the unit of momentum?
Back
The unit for momentum is kg m/s.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Is momentum a scalar or vector quantity?
Back
Momentum is a vector quantity, meaning it has both magnitude and direction.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ens to the momentum of an object if its velocity is zero?
Back
If an object's velocity is zero, its momentum is also zero.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Calculate the momentum of a 1000-kg car moving at 20 m/s north.
Back
20000 kg m/s north.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If a 0.250 kg cart moves southwest at 0.400 m/s, what is its momentum?
Back
0.1 kg m/s southwest.
